What are abiotic factors?An abiotic factor is a non-living component of an ecosystem that influences its surroundings. Temperature, light, and water are all components of the terrestrial environment.
Abiotic elements in a marine ecosystem include salinity and ocean currents. Abiotic and biotic forces interact to form a distinct ecosystem. Abiotic influences are found in all non-living components of an ecosystem.
They are often made up of both physical and chemical components. Abiotic factors are nonliving components of an ecosystem that influence the environment. Temperature, light, and water are among the examples. Abiotic elements in a marine ecosystem include salinity and ocean currents.

If an organism's body cells have 12 chromosomes, how many chromosomes will sex cells have? Explain.
Answer:
6 chromosomes
Explanation:
Answer:
The gametes or sex cells produced by the organism will have 6 chromosomes if the organism has 12 chromosomes.
Explanation:
The diploid organism has all chromosomes in pairs, one chromosome inherited from male parent & another chromosome in the pair is inherited from the female parent. If an organism has 12 chromosomes, it has 6 different types of chromosomes, differing from one another in length, the position of centromeres and genes present on these. Six different types of chromosomes constitute a haploid set of chromosomes. Two chromosomes of the same type are called homologous chromosomes and these constitute a homologous pair. The cells producing sex cells or gametes undergo meiosis (reduction division) so that each gamete contains only one chromosome of a homologous pair. The gametes are haploid, having half the number of cells as compared to somatic cells.
